Service Pack 3 Update:  togac.exe and gacutil.exe application errors
2004 Dell Laptop with Windows XP - Media Center Edition Version 2002 Service Pack 2 When trying to update to service pack 3 the installation fails about 3/4 of the way through with the following 2 errors. ToGac.exe application error The instruction at "05a00c8b4" referenced memory at 0xddc20074". The memory could not be "read". and the second error is, Gacutil.exe Application error The system then will not cancel the error and seems to go through an continuous do loop that you cannot get out of. The only way to get it to stop is to end the task. You must then reboot and recover to the old level. I want to update my system with Service Pack 3. How do I correct the errors and update my system? What is the best way to correct the application errors? Do I need to reload Windows XP? TCK
